Catalytic Converter Scrap Market in Vadodara
The market for catalytic converters in Vadodara is intrinsically linked to the city's robust automotive repair and industrial maintenance sectors. As a significant node in Gujarat's industrial belt, the supply stream primarily originates from end-of-life vehicles and the servicing requirements of commercial fleets operating near industrial estates like those around Manjalpur. Demand is driven by specialized metal recyclers who focus on extracting high-value platinum group metals (PGMs) from these units. Collection points are often found in established auto scrap yards and specialized dismantling units rather than general scrap markets. The efficiency of this local trade depends on the consistent flow of retired two- and three-wheelers, making the proximity to major vehicle disposal points a key market determinant for scrap dealers.
About the scrap market in Vadodara
Vadodara (Baroda), Gujarat's cultural capital, has a strong industrial scrap market powered by its petrochemical, engineering, and pharmaceutical sectors. The Gujarat Refinery (IOCL), GSFC chemical complex, and engineering companies like ABB, Siemens, and L&T in the Makarpura and Savli industrial areas generate high-value industrial scrap. The city's position on the Delhi-Mumbai Industrial Corridor adds growth momentum.
Heavy engineering steel and electrical copper scrap are Vadodara's primary traded materials, reflecting the city's refinery and power equipment manufacturing base. Stainless steel from the chemical and pharmaceutical industries and aluminum from engineering fabrication are also significant. Vadodara's scrap prices are competitive within Gujarat, typically 1-3% above the state average for industrial-grade metals, benefiting from strong local consumption.
Major scrap markets in Vadodara include the Halol Road industrial belt, Makarpura GIDC, and dealers around Padra Road. For refinery-grade and chemical plant scrap, specialized dealers near the Gujarat Refinery offer the best rates. Most dealers pick up from 20 kg. Cash and UPI are equally common. Vadodara sellers with engineering-grade scrap should approach dealers who supply directly to foundries in the Savli-Halol corridor for premium pricing.
Selling Catalytic Converter Scrap in Vadodara, Gujarat?
Catalytic converters contain precious metals — platinum, palladium, and rhodium — used as catalysts to reduce vehicle emissions. These precious metals make catalytic converters the most valuable per-unit scrap item from any vehicle. OEM (original equipment) converters contain significantly more precious metals than aftermarket replacements. Prices vary dramatically based on the vehicle make, model, and converter type.
Pro Tip for Catalytic Converter Sellers in Vadodara:
Never sell to a general scrap dealer — specialized catalytic converter buyers use XRF analysis to determine exact precious metal content and pay accordingly. OEM converters from European and Japanese vehicles typically have the highest precious metal loading. Always get the serial number read before accepting a price.

What is the catalytic converter scrap price in Vadodara?
Today's catalytic converter scrap rate in Vadodara starts at ₹1147.35 per kg. However, prices vary widely — a single OEM converter can be worth ₹2,000-15,000 depending on precious metal content.
Why are catalytic converters so valuable as scrap?
They contain platinum, palladium, and rhodium — precious metals worth more than gold per gram. A single converter can contain 3-7 grams of these metals, making even small units valuable for recycling.
